Assess MPLS Performance
In this Recommendation, you will use the Response Time Measurement (RTM)
feature to determine the effectiveness of your MPLS deployment. You will
define thresholds for acceptable response times of important applications
and then look at RTM reports to see how well the applications are performing.

Steps:
-
Go
to the Monitor Response Time page. This report lists the traffic
classes for which PacketWise tracks RTM data.
- For each application that you want to define acceptable response times,
set
total delay and service level thresholds. (You can do this by clicking
the class name on the Monitor Response Time page.)
-
Let your traffic run for enough time to have PacketWise measure its
performance an hour, a week, it's up to you and your traffic
load.
- Examine the Monitor Response Time report again. For those classes
that you defined thresholds, compare the Threshold column against the
Total Average Transaction Delay column. Look at the Good % column to
see what percentage of transactions had an acceptable delay.
- To get a picture of how the class is performing, view
the RTM graphs. (You can just click the icon in the Graphs column)
- In addition, you may want to create
graphs showing each class' utilization and efficiency.
